In a wide-ranging press gaggle, President Donald Trump spoke about the ongoing tensions with Iran and said the U.S. could engage in a "friendly takeover" of Cuba. Trump also lamented that he didn't like seeing former President Bill Clinton deposed in Congress' Jeffrey Epstein investigation. NBC News' Gabe Gutierrez breaks down the president's comments.Feb. 27, 2026
